What you need in one spot close to bus station. If you look down you will see 'images' and numbers etched into the pavement. These are taken from the archaeological excavation plans of the site completed in 2001. They show pits, postholes, and structures all labelled with corresponding cut or fill numbers from the archaeological record.

This is most certainly the most convenient place to park without using the Canterbury Park and Ride service. The location and shops are central.

There are far to many shops to mention Parking can be considered expensive.

Great Shop Mobility parking. If you use the Disabled parking area with blue badge and hire a wheel chair you get 3 hours free parking. Great to see. Also with the car park it uses Automatic Number Plate Recognition. I haven't need to find my payment card to get out. Much easier on these colder days.
